issued share capital at £4.7bn or 625p per share (+24% vs. EOD June 19th). Castlelake’s
stated ambition is to support easyJet’s network and growth while respecting its valuable
airline assets. It plans to fund the transaction using a combination of debt and equity, with
a proposed ownership structure designed to satisfy EU ownership rules by partnering
with two private investors, Peter Bellew, a former easyJet executive, and Mark Breen,
who alongside other EU nationals, would own and control an EU company (the ‘EU
Partner’). The EU Partner would hold the controlling stake in the overall structure.
According to easyJet, this would result in a 49%/51% ownership split between Castlelake
and the EU Partner. easyJet has subsequently released a statement calling the offers
opportunistic given the impact from the Middle East, and undervaluing its longer term
prospects. It has also flagged concerns about the opaque ownership structure, high
leverage and general deliverability of the third/latest proposal given the regulatory
conditions that need to be satisfied. Readacross for European airports. Link to the team’s
